About
Dr. Eggman (aka Dr. Robotnik) has returned, turning helpless animals into robots and forcing them to build his ultimate weapon, the Death Egg! But this time, Sonic has a friend that can help him: Tails! Find the 7 Chaos Emeralds and stop Dr. Robotnik’s evil scheme!

Sonic the Hedgehog 2 — Session FAQ
- How long does a session of Sonic the Hedgehog 2 take?
- The minimum meaningful session for Sonic the Hedgehog 2 is approximately 5 minutes. This is the shortest play window where you can make real progress or have a satisfying experience, based on community data.
- Can you pause Sonic the Hedgehog 2?
- Sonic the Hedgehog 2 uses save points or manual saves. You'll need to reach a checkpoint before exiting to avoid losing progress — factor this into your session planning.
- Does Sonic the Hedgehog 2 pressure you to keep playing?
- Sonic the Hedgehog 2 has no FOMO mechanics — no timed events, live content, or narrative cliffhangers. You can stop whenever you want without feeling like you're missing out.
